## Kickoff Notes — ChipGate Reader

Quick recap for the Harborfell Marathon setup: the trackside timing-chip readers need firmware flashed before Thursday's dry run, and the mat at the 10k split has been flaky, so test it twice. Spare antennas are in the blue crate. Don't reorder cabling without checking first — it's mapped to the scoring van. All hardware questions go to the lead listed below.

approver of yahig-kagup = Ralok Sorael

## Configuration

Quick heads-up for reviewers: the Brindlewood consent banner rolls out behind a flag this sprint, so the env wiring matters more than usual. Set `BANNER_ROLLOUT_PCT` to control the gradual ramp (we're starting at 5), and `CONSENT_REGION_MODE` to `strict` for the Valmere pilot tenants. The banner service also talks to the preference vault, which means local dev needs its signing secret before anything renders. Grab your own value from the vault tool, then add the following line to your `.env`:

secret setting of kageg-bawep: RELAY_SECRET5=3c3b0

FAQ: How do blue-green deploys work for the Ledgerbee billing worker?

We run two pools, swap traffic at the Tollgate router, and keep green warm for an hour in case of chargeback weirdness. Rollback is one command. That command unlocks the deploy vault using the passphrase below:

unlock words, bawef-kahap: sorax-sorir-quenys-aldok